WebBCG VACCINE should not be administered to HIV-infected or immunocompromised infants, children, or adults. Prior to administration, the possibility of allergic reactions … Web1 sep. 2024 · BCG Vaccine should be administered with caution to persons in groups at high risk for HIV infection. WebWith BCG treatment, your healthcare provider delivers immunotherapy drugs directly to your bladder through a catheter. Unlike oral or injectable drugs, BCG treatment targets … WebIn this situation, it is administered through multiple intravesicular instillations and acts as an immunomodulatory agent. 20 The preparation of BCG vaccine for this purpose contains roughly 1000-fold the concentration of organisms in a BCG vaccine used for TB prevention, and serious adverse effects can occur if administered inappropriately.
